At the age of somebody like Scarlett, you want him to be able to play without pressure. He should be coming on in the last 5 or 10 minutes in games where we're 2 or 3 up. Unfortunately those situations aren't happening at the moment so any opportunity Scarlett gets is filled with expectation. Markanday is 3 years older than Scarlett so that probably helps in terms of managing pressure but the same probably applies to him. Markanday could do with a loan in jan, Scarlett too young for a lower league loan and should only be brought on for experience rather than being expected to make an impactBut could they try less or be more useless ?

HOW RIGHT YOU ARE !Our recruitment policy is absolutely insane imo. There is every chance that Gil, Sarr, Sessegnon, Clarke etc go on to be world beaters but our squad was weak last season and even weaker this season. Absolutely no way we had the luxury to spend such money on players like Gil who might come good rather than first team quality. The result is now West Ham and Leicester have better squads than us, are more advanced in their projects and they can now start bedding in young players because they have a strong, coherent first xi.
